Beneficial properties of mango

Tropical fruits are rich in vitamins and microelements. Mango fruits are no exception and they contain many useful and nutritious substances.


Vitamins and minerals contained in mango.

Such, for example, as:

  • ascorbic acid (vitamin C). In 100 grams of fruit there is about 36 mg. Participates in redox processes, renews collagen fibers responsible for elasticity;
  • retinol (vitamin A). 0.3 mg/100 grams of product. It is this element that rejuvenates skin cells and maintains elasticity. If peeling on the face begins, then one of the reasons for this phenomenon may be a lack of vitamin A;
  • B vitamins (3, 4, 5, 8). Protect the skin from the negative effects of the external environment, improve complexion. Prevent cell aging;

It also contains glucose and fructose. In addition, trace elements such as iron, potassium, calcium, phosphorus. And also tocopherol, folic acid. Therefore, by regularly using mango masks, you can see renewed skin after a while.

A little history

India is considered the birthplace of mangoes. The popularity of the tasty and healthy fruit of the mango tree has spread the evergreen plant throughout the tropics. Now the crop is actively grown in many countries in Asia, America, and Africa.

Since ancient times in India, mangoes have been used to stop bleeding, improve the functioning of the heart and blood vessels, and activate the functioning of the brain. It has been noted that regular consumption of fruit pulp for food helps stabilize the immune system and protect against respiratory infections.

Oil from the seeds of the plant quickly gained popularity in cosmetology. The oily butter perfectly replaced the cream, saving the skin from the sun, wind, and their negative effects. The substance helped eliminate dryness, flaking, and cracks.

general description

Mango butter is a semi-solid vegetable fat. The batter is a substance with a soft, creamy consistency, reminiscent of Vaseline. When cooled, the mass hardens, becomes like wax, is easy to cut, crumbles, and quickly melts in your hands. During storage, grains may appear in the uniform texture.

Butter has a light color. Characteristic shades range from ivory to beige or light yellow. The product has a very slight odor, which is often called pleasant. The taste of the batter is neutral.

The substance is characterized by medium fat content. The product is resistant to oxidation. The butter melts quickly, has a comfortable viscosity, and good emulsion abilities.

The substance is obtained by cold pressing the seeds. The dense mass can be processed and refined, which reduces the quality of its beneficial properties. Using extraction, an aromatic concentrate with a fatty texture is obtained from the fruit pulp. The use of ether is less common in cosmetology.

Mango seed squeeze is found in many cosmetic products: face and body creams, massage mixtures, protective products, lip balms, hair care products, soap. The main properties of the butter are intensive hydration, regulation of moisture balance, and softening.

Features of purchase and storage

It is recommended to buy mango seed juice from trusted sellers. Be sure to pay attention to the composition and level of processing of the product. For cosmetic purposes, it is better to use an unrefined substance.

Mango butter can be stored at room temperature out of direct sunlight. Under such conditions, the substance is suitable for use for at least a year. If the product is stored in a cool place, it can be used for up to 2 years.

Oil should not be left for long-term storage after melting. The butter is used as a structure former, thickener, and active component in various home care products. For high-quality connection with other components, the substance is heated.
